15 // Composes a basic ProcessSingleton with ProcessSingletonStartupLock and
16 // ProcessSingletonModalDialogLock.
18 // Notifications from ProcessSingleton will be discarded if a modal dialog is
19 // active. Otherwise, until |Unlock()| is called, they will be queued up.
20 // Once unlocked, notifications will be passed to the client-supplied
21 // NotificationCallback.
23 // The client must ensure that SetActiveModalDialog is called appropriately when
24 // dialogs are displayed or dismissed during startup. While a dialog is active:
25 // 1. Neither this process nor the invoking process will handle the command
26 // line.
27 // 2. The active dialog is brought to the foreground and/or the taskbar icon
28 // flashed (using ::SetForegroundWindow on Windows).
